英文摘要
Environmental change is driving the creation of novel communities, stable mixes of native and exotic species. These communities are inevitable outcomes of human-induced environmental changes, yet why and how they form is still poorly understood. As these communities maintain high levels of native biodiversity, they are of great conservation value. Using Western Australia wildflower communities, This project aims to provide the first experimental tests of which environmental and biotic factors drive novel community formation, native species persistence and resilience to invasion. This will be important for developing realistic conservation plans in many ecosystems globally, and more specifically in Western Australia's biodiversity hotspot.
